微信小程序的内存并非与腾讯购买:深入解析其运行机制
结论:
微信小程序作为一款便捷轻量级的应用平台,其内存管理并非直接由用户或开发者与腾讯进行购买。相反,小程序的内存使用是由腾讯提供的基础设施和服务来支持的,遵循一套独立且优化的算法和策略。这里将详细探讨这一现象,并揭示微信小程序内存管理背后的原理。
一、微信小程序的内存管理基础
首先,理解微信小程序的内存管理机制,需要明确的是,小程序并非像传统应用那样拥有独立的内存空间。它运行在腾讯的云端服务器上,通过网络请求获取所需资源,而非在用户的手机本地存储大量数据。这就决定了小程序的内存使用主要取决于其代码的优化程度和腾讯服务器的动态分配机制。
二、腾讯云服务的角色
腾讯作为提供微信小程序平台的公司,其服务器资源是通过云计算技术进行管理和优化的。这些服务器具备高效的内存管理能力,能够根据小程序的实际运行情况动态调整内存分配,以保证用户体验的同时,尽量减少不必要的资源消耗。这其中包括内存缓存、垃圾回收等高级技术,旨在提升整体性能和资源利用率。
三、小程序内存优化的重要性
对于开发者来说,编写高效、优化的小程序代码至关重要。这不仅涉及代码结构的设计,还包括对数据结构的选择、避免不必要的内存占用、以及及时释放不再使用的资源。开发者需要遵循微信官方提供的开发规范,以确保小程序能在腾讯服务器上获得最佳的内存使用效果。
四、用户隐私与内存使用
值得注意的是,微信小程序的内存使用并不意味着用户的个人信息会被滥用。微信严格遵守相关法律法规,对用户的隐私信息进行保护。小程序的内存管理更多是为提供更好的服务体验,而不是收集用户数据。用户的数据通常存储在腾讯的服务器上,而不会直接影响到小程序的内存使用。
五、结论与展望
综上所述,微信小程序的内存并非由用户或开发者直接购买,而是依托于腾讯的云端服务器资源进行管理。开发者和用户需关注的是如何优化小程序,以充分利用腾讯提供的高效内存管理。由于技术的进步,我们期待未来的小程序能实现更优秀的内存使用效率,同时保障用户的隐私安全。
秒懂云